Listed by Porter Matthews MetroThis unique property, with a 'Centre' zoning, is now available for sale as part of the deceased estate of its former owners. This presents a compelling opportunity for savvy investors to acquire prime real estate situated within walking distance of St. Norbert and St. Joseph's. Despite its modest 330sqm size, the potential for this property is significant, potentially allowing for an impressive 4-storey development, subject to obtaining the necessary approvals. With a wide range of possibilities permitted under the Centre zoning, this opportunity should not be overlooked. Here are some of the potential options available under the Railway Frame Precinct Framework for this property:
• Aged care facilities
• Car park
• Childcare premises
• Consulting rooms
• Educational establishment
• Family Day Care
• Home Business
• Home Occupation
• Home office
• Industry - cottage
• Multiple Dwelling
• Public Utility
• Place of worship
• Telecommunications infrastructure
• Veterinary Centre
• Block size - 331sqm (approx.)
• Frontage - 12.07m (approx.)
• St Norbert College - 300m
• Saint Joseph's School - 400m
• Queens Park Train Station - 500m
• Queens Park Primary School - 1.1km
• Westfield Carousel Shopping Centre - 2.1km
• Perth Airport (T1 & T2) - 10.1km
• Perth CBD - 10.1km
